Mike Tyson is currently facing a lawsuit in a London court, with the claim amounting to nearly €1.5 million (approximately NZ$2.7 million). The case revolves around Tyson allegedly breaching a promotion deal with Medier, a Cyprus-based firm associated with the online gambling company Rabona, which was supposed to promote Tyson before he chose to fight social media influencer Jake Paul.

The lawsuit, which was filed at the High Court in London in October, asserts that Tyson ended the agreement in March—coinciding with the announcement of his fight with Paul—on grounds that Medier had violated their contract. However, Medier’s legal team contends that their actions did not constitute a breach and claims that Tyson’s termination of the deal has caused them considerable financial damage, amounting to €1.46 million.

The lawyer for Medier stated that the real reason behind Tyson’s abrupt termination of the contract was his deal with Netflix to fight Jake Paul, rather than any wrongdoing on their part. As of now, Tyson and his company, Tyrannic, have not submitted a defense in response to this lawsuit, and Tyson has not made a public comment on the matter.

In an intriguing twist, Paul managed to secure a unanimous victory over the 58-year-old Tyson during a recent fight in Texas, which was available for streaming on Netflix, though it did not generate the excitement that many had anticipated.
